Responsible for administering the Medicaid Presumptive Eligibility, Medical disability, long term care applications and Hospital Financial Assistance Programs. Act as a liaison between the patients, physician, patient clinics, accounts, and community agencies. Responsible for performing financial screenings on patients and making a determination based on provided information; therefore directing the patient to the appropriate financial program. Also, responsible for counseling patients regarding their financial obligation and collection of monies owed for medical services. Administering and counseling insured and non-insured patients on payment plans and/or package pricing, and writing off or adjusting all accounts as deemed necessary. Interacts with executives and other leadership on approval of payment plans or settlements. Works closely with the Patient Representatives in researching and handling patient complaints related to billing. Schedule: Monday - Friday 8:00 am - 4:30 pm.
